Codex-maxxing for long-running work
OpenAI's Codex is set to revolutionize productivity for long-running projects by enhancing context and continuity.
OpenAI has unveiled a new feature of its Codex model that significantly boosts productivity for long-running projects by maintaining context and continuity throughout the development process. Jason Liu, a prominent figure at OpenAI, showcased this innovative capability, emphasizing how Codex can streamline workflows and enhance collaboration among teams working on extensive coding tasks. This advancement is particularly relevant for developers who often juggle multiple tasks and need to keep track of various project elements over time.
The ability of Codex to retain context over long periods allows developers to focus on their core tasks without losing sight of the project's overall direction. Liu demonstrated how Codex can assist in managing codebases that evolve over time, ensuring that developers can reference previous work and maintain a coherent narrative in their coding efforts. This feature not only saves time but also reduces the cognitive load on developers, enabling them to be more efficient and productive in their work.

Maintaining context in coding projects has long been a challenge for developers, especially in large teams where multiple contributors may work on different parts of the codebase. Traditional coding environments often lack the ability to track changes and maintain a cohesive understanding of the project's evolution. Codex's new feature addresses this issue by providing real-time context that adapts as the project progresses. This is a game-changer for software development, where the ability to quickly reference past decisions and code snippets can significantly impact the pace of development.
The introduction of this feature aligns with a broader trend in AI development, where machine learning models are increasingly being designed to assist with complex tasks. Similar to how GitHub Copilot has transformed the coding experience by providing suggestions and auto-completions, Codex's context retention capability takes it a step further by ensuring that developers do not have to repeatedly re-establish their context. This positions Codex as a vital tool for modern developers who are looking to improve their workflow efficiency.
